hi all,
I have a 96 8v GTi. I only have one key for the car. It is not a fob with buttons, I have to put the key in the car to unlock it.
I want to get another key for a spare, but a friend told me I will have to go to VW if I want a key that starts the car. He said I can get a key that will allow me into the car.
The reason is there is a transponder in the key fob that deactivates the immobilisor, is this true?
As I don't really want to pay 60 - 70 quid at VW.
Many thanks.
-
yes this is true im afraid, unless you purchase a usb cable called 'vag-tacho' or know someone with the software. oh, unless you have the original tags that came with the car from new with the lock and immob codes printed on them.
btw you can get any old locksmith to cut you a key that fit, just take it to vw to have it matched to the immobiliser. obviously have to buy a key that has a chip in it for the immob.

If you really want a cheaper way out simply tape the original chipped key somewhere near the steering column (out of harms way) and you can use as many unchipped keys as you want to start and drive the car once the chip is within a foot or so of the ignition.
